Quick heads-up on Pinwheel UI versioning: we cut a minor release every sprint, and anything touching component props needs a changeset file in the PR. No changeset, no merge — the bot will nag you. Majors are rare and go through the design council first. The full policy, with examples of what counts as breaking, lives on the internal page below.

wiki page, bahip-yahip: https://grafana.qirvanlabs.corp/browse/display/projects/cc3a1b9dbfc9

Handover — Night-Shift Access, Oakmere Support Team

Hi Tomas, quick note for the new starters joining overnight cover at Fennick Tower. The main lobby locks at 21:00, so they must enter via the north stairwell door. Remind them to sign the after-hours register on arrival. The stairwell keypad accepts the following pass code.

door code, kawif-kagup: bdg-XL-4

**Pool Car Keys – Where & How**

Welcome to Harlow House! Pool car keys live in the grey cabinet beside reception on Level 1. Grab the logbook, jot your name and the car reg, then take the key. Return everything by 6pm, please. To open the cabinet, enter this door-pass code on the keypad:

badge for bahop-tajof: bdg-SYX-0

Hi team,

Before I hand off the 3.2 release, please note the humidity sensor drift reported on Verdana controllers in the Elmbrook trial site. Drift exceeds 4% after roughly ten days of continuous operation; firmware 3.2.1 adds an automatic recalibration cycle every 72 hours. Support should advise growers to install 3.2.1 and trigger a manual recalibration once. The hotfix bundle must be verified before distribution, so I'm including the signing key used for the 3.2.1 packages below.

release key, fahof-yagap: bky3_m5d